Introduction: In recent years, the UK has experienced a surge in startup activity, particularly in the field of embedded systems. With advancements in technology and a growing demand for innovative solutions, these startups are shaping the future of this industry. In this article, we will explore the reasons behind the rise of UK startups in the embedded systems sector and highlight some notable success stories. Growing market demand: The demand for embedded systems has been steadily increasing across various industries, including automotive, healthcare, consumer electronics, and IoT. UK startups have recognized this opportunity and are capitalizing on it by developing cutting-edge solutions to cater to these diverse market needs. These startups are leveraging their expertise in hardware, software, and system integration to provide customized embedded systems that are tailored to meet specific requirements. Supportive ecosystem: The UK offers a supportive ecosystem for startups, providing various resources and programs to foster their growth. Organizations like Tech City UK, Innovate UK, and startup accelerators provide funding, mentorship, and networking opportunities to entrepreneurs in the embedded systems industry. These initiatives play a vital role in nurturing and promoting the growth of innovative startups, enabling them to compete on a global scale. Access to talent: The UK is home to top-tier universities and research institutions that attract talented individuals from around the world. This influx of talent provides startups with a pool of skilled professionals with expertise in areas such as electronics, computer science, and engineering. The availability of such diverse talent allows startups to build strong teams and develop groundbreaking solutions in the field of embedded systems. Collaboration between academia and industry: The collaboration between academia and industry is another key factor contributing to the success of UK startups in the embedded systems industry. Universities and research institutions actively engage with startups and industry experts to exchange knowledge, conduct joint research projects, and develop innovative solutions. This collaborative approach helps startups stay at the forefront of technological advancements and ensures that their products are aligned with the industry's needs. Success stories: Several UK startups have already made significant strides in the world of embedded systems. One notable success story is Raspberry Pi, a nonprofit organization that has developed a low-cost, credit-card-sized computer that has gained immense popularity worldwide. Another example is Arm, a company that designs and licenses semiconductor intellectual property, powering many of the embedded systems used today. These success stories inspire and motivate other startups in the UK to venture into the embedded systems industry and strive for similar achievements. Conclusion: The UK startup ecosystem has become a hotbed of innovation in the embedded systems industry. With a favorable environment, access to talent, and supportive programs, UK startups are well-positioned to lead in this rapidly evolving sector. By leveraging their expertise and collaboration, these startups are transforming industries and driving technological advancements, establishing the UK as a global hub for embedded systems innovation.
